Ticket TRACE-providing context: the Quillback tracing vault locked after three failed token refreshes, so new team members cannot pull span-export credentials for the Murkwater microservices. Request tracing still works locally, but cross-service traces are dropped at the collector. To reopen the vault, run the unlock tool from the bastion and select the tracing namespace. When prompted by the unlock tool, enter the phrase shown directly below this paragraph.

recovery phrase for yajof-bagap: oliwyn-ulaael

LEADERSHIP REVIEW BRIEFING — Marketing Budget

Sales leads: effective next quarter, Vantrell Group cuts marketing spend by 18%. Paid campaigns for the Orlix line end first. Trade events in Darnmouth and Kellerby are cancelled. Field demos continue unchanged. Expect fewer inbound leads; pipeline targets stay as set. Prioritise existing accounts and renewals. Reallocation requests go through Marta Hensig by Friday. No exceptions without sign-off from the review panel. The rationale behind the cut is outlined in the note below.

management briefing: Headcount on the Belix team goes from 60 to 93 by the end of November. Gross margin on Belix came in at 23 percent against a plan of 47 percent.

## Building Access — Spares Room (Hullbrook Annex)

Contractors: the spare hardware room is down the east corridor on the ground floor, third door on the left. Sign in at the front desk first and grab a visitor lanyard. Anything you take out, jot it in the blue logbook — yes, even the little stuff. The door self-locks, so don't wedge it. To get in, punch in the code below.

staff pass of hagug-taguf = bdg-HJ-9

## Artifact Signing — SDK Parity Notes (Weekly Sync)

Kestrel SDK for Android reached parity with the Swift client this sprint: offline queueing, batched telemetry, and retry semantics now match. Both SDKs ship as signed artifacts from the same pipeline. Remaining gap: background sync throttling, targeted next sprint. Verify both release bundles before tagging. Both artifacts validate against the shared signing key below.

signing key of kawig-fafog = bky19_6Fypv1qws7J8qJtaYjX